Join Corchaug Repertory Theatre for Edward Albee’s The American Dream — a darkly funny, provocative look at family, identity, and the pursuit of happiness in modern America. Beneath the biting humor lies Albee’s searing critique of conformity, materialism, and the illusions that shape our lives.
This production brings one of Albee’s most iconic works to vivid life on the North Fork, blending bold performances, minimalist design, and sharp direction to capture the absurdity and heartbreak of the American experience. Whether you’re a longtime Albee fan or new to his work, this is a rare opportunity to experience his wit and vision up close.
November 7th & 8th @ 7:30 PM | November 9th @ 5:00 PM at the Jamesport Meeting House
